Sarah Landwehr

Temple University Logo

Sarah Landwehr

  • Lew Klein College of Media and Communication

    • Journalism

      • Assistant Professor of Instruction

Courses Taught

Number

Name

Level

JRN 3401

Photography

Undergraduate

JRN 3403

Documentary Photography

Undergraduate

JRN 3885

Internship

Undergraduate

JRN 5986

Internship

Graduate